I've detected that glassfish-appserv (not yet full glassfish server :) 
contains "glassfish-appserv-jstl.jar" which is JSTL [1] reference 
implementation.

I think this JAR should be moved to another package like glasshfish-javaee. 
JSTL RI is not linked to any Glassfish internal code and is part of JEE spec 
(JSR 52).

With current glassfish packaging scheme, my package (libspring-2.5-java) has 
to Build-Depends on glassfish-appserv to get build because it use Apache JSTL 
RI.

[1] Java Standard TagLib from http://jakarta.apache.org/taglibs/
